Can I work remotely for an international company?

Remote Google International roles typically allow employees to work from various locations, depending on company policies and job requirements. Many international companies support remote work, but eligibility may depend on local laws, time zone considerations, and specific role needs. Candidates should review the company's remote work policies and any location-specific restrictions before applying.

Is Google still allowing remote work?

Google, including roles like Remote Google International, has adopted a hybrid work model, allowing many employees to work remotely part of the time. The company continues to support remote work options for certain positions, but policies may vary by role and location, and employees are often expected to be available for in-office collaboration when needed.

Does Google hire international workers?

Google hires international workers for various roles, including remote positions, depending on the job requirements and legal work eligibility. Candidates often need to meet specific skills, such as proficiency in relevant tools and technologies, and may need to comply with local employment laws. Remote roles at Google can be available to qualified applicants worldwide, but visa and work authorization requirements vary by country.

Google / Meta / TikTok Ads Specialist

Jobgether

Remote

Full-time

Posted 11 days ago


Job description

This position is listed on behalf of a partner company, who manages all applications and next steps. Our partner is looking for a Google / Meta / TikTok Ads Specialist based in Netherlands.

As a Google / Meta / TikTok Ads Specialist, you will be responsible for creating, managing, and optimizing high-performing paid advertising campaigns for international brands. You will combine analytical thinking, creative strategy, and performance marketing expertise to improve campaign results and maximize return on investment. Working remotely, you will have the opportunity to support businesses across developed markets while managing impactful advertising initiatives across multiple platforms. The role requires a proactive mindset, strong attention to detail, and the ability to identify growth opportunities through data-driven decision-making. You will collaborate with clients and teams to enhance digital performance, optimize customer acquisition strategies, and deliver measurable business outcomes.

Accountabilities
  • Plan, launch, manage, and optimize paid advertising campaigns across Google Ads, Meta Ads Manager, and TikTok Ads Manager.
  • Develop performance marketing strategies aligned with business goals, including campaign structures, audience targeting, and optimization plans.
  • Research, build, and refine audience segments for prospecting, remarketing, and conversion-focused campaigns.
  • Monitor campaign performance regularly and implement improvements based on data insights, testing results, and platform trends.
  • Conduct A/B testing across ad creatives, messaging, audiences, and landing pages to improve engagement and conversion rates.
  • Manage advertising budgets, monitor spend allocation, and recommend adjustments to maximize ROI and ROAS.
  • Configure and monitor conversion tracking, including pixels, events, and attribution measurement across advertising platforms.
  • Analyze key performance metrics such as ROAS, CPA, CPC, CTR, conversion rates, impressions, and reach.
  • Prepare performance reports and provide actionable recommendations to improve campaign effectiveness.
  • Stay updated on advertising platform changes, algorithm updates, and industry best practices to identify new growth opportunities.
Requirements
  • Minimum of 2 years of recent experience managing paid advertising campaigns for brands, eCommerce businesses, lead generation campaigns, or seller platforms.
  • Hands-on experience with Google Ads, Meta Ads Manager, and TikTok Ads Manager.
  • Strong understanding of paid media strategy, audience targeting, campaign optimization, and digital marketing principles.
  • Experience managing advertising budgets and improving campaign performance through data analysis.
  • Knowledge of conversion tracking tools, including Meta Pixel, TikTok Pixel, and Google Conversion Tracking.
  • Familiarity with Google Analytics 4 (GA4), Google Tag Manager (GTM), and performance reporting tools such as Looker Studio is preferred.
  • Experience creating marketing dashboards, reports, and actionable performance insights.
  • Understanding of A/B testing methodologies and landing page optimization practices.
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ills with excellent attention to detail.
  • Excellent written and spoken English commun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ently, manage priorities, and deliver results in a fast-paced remote environment.
  • Google Ads Certification, Meta certification, or equivalent digital marketing qualifications are considered an advantage.
